The PR6423/00R-010 operates on electromagnetic induction principles, converting mechanical vibration into precise electrical signals through a carefully calibrated seismic system. This mechanism involves a permanent magnet, coil assembly, and spring-mass system that work in concert to detect velocity proportional to vibration. Unlike simpler piezoelectric alternatives that dominate social media promotions, this velocity-based approach provides more stable low-frequency measurements critical for detecting incipient failures in rotating machinery.

How does the measurement mechanism in PR6423/00R-010 differ from the piezoelectric sensors commonly promoted to urban professionals? The electromagnetic design provides inherent temperature stability and eliminates the charge decay issues that plague piezoelectric systems in continuous monitoring applications. This makes the PR6423/00R-010 particularly suitable for urban industrial environments where temperature fluctuations and long-term reliability are significant concerns.

Navigating Implementation Pitfalls and Compatibility Challenges

Even with technically superior components like PR6423/00R-010, implementation failures occur when professionals overlook compatibility considerations and environmental factors. The most common mistakes involve inadequate mounting preparation, signal interference in electrically noisy urban environments, and incorrect configuration of output parameters.

Urban professionals frequently encounter these specific challenges:

  • Electromagnetic Interference: Urban industrial environments contain numerous sources of EMI that can compromise signal integrity without proper shielding
  • Structural Resonance: Building vibrations in multi-story urban facilities can introduce measurement artifacts if not properly accounted for during installation
  • Integration Complexity: Combining PR6423/00R-010 with existing monitoring systems requires careful protocol mapping and signal conditioning
  • Environmental Contaminants: Urban atmospheric conditions including particulate matter and chemical exposure can affect sensor performance over time
